Transaction 86538caaebe28f48aabdfc10ecf52337662d32bd74421c3545e915a059368b41
1 Input
1 Output
-
86538caaebe28f48aabdfc10ecf52337662d32bd74421c3545e915a059368b41:0
- value
- 102173
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 172ef883dcd4f1fd75c2f1f6bb7d7ed8bdd4e471 OP_EQUAL
- address
- 33objYNFUHV68HngHrKBEpeCzc3VsKKCwp